180.0143 Withdrawal of filed documents before effectiveness.
(1)Except as otherwise provided in ss. 180.11031
(2)and
(3)and 180.1173
(2), a document delivered to the department for filing may be withdrawn before it takes effect by delivering to the department for filing a statement of withdrawal.
(2)A statement of withdrawal must satisfy all of the following:
(a)It must be signed by each person that signed the document being withdrawn, except as otherwise agreed by those persons.
(b)It must identify the document to be withdrawn.
